Children

The things that children remember are never what we, as parents and grandparents, aunts and uncles, think they will remember. Things like eating cucumbers and tomatoes right out of the garden, playing tag at sunset, playing with waterguns in the house the day before we pulled the old carpet out, picking raspberries right off the bush and building forts in the living room, these things much more than going to amusement parks, on vacation, etc. I hope we made the majority of our memories good ones!
